Fast start propels Hurricanes past Islanders to snap skid

0 2

(Photo credit: James Guillory-Imagn Images)

Bradly Nadeau scored his first NHL goal to begin a three-goal first-period flurry Thursday night for the Carolina Hurricanes, who rolled to a 6-2 win over the New York Islanders in a battle of Metropolitan Division rivals in Raleigh, N.C.
